SUMMARY:Tutte Colloquium - Jonathan Leake
CLASS:PUBLIC
DESCRIPTION:TITLE: Approximate Counting via Lorentzian Polynomials and Entr
 opy\nOptimization\n\nSpeaker:\n Jonathan Leake\n\nAffiliation:\n Universit
 y of Waterloo\n\nLocation:\n MC 5501 or contact Melissa Cambridge for Zoom
  link\n\nABSTRACT: Over the past 20 years\, Lorentzian and real stable\npo
 lynomials have been used to derive a number of combinatorial\ntheorems\, f
 rom log-concavity statements to counting and volume bounds.\nOne significa
 nt thread of this research lies in the utilization of\nentropy optimizatio
 n methods to approximately count certain\ncombinatorial objects\, such as 
 the matchings of a bipartite graph\, the\nintersection of the sets of base
 s of two matroids\, and the integer\npoints of various polytopes in genera
 l. In this talk\, we will discuss\nvarious results one can achieve using s
 uch methods.
